ToggleUnderstanding the Bulgarian Market
When exploring the Bulgarian market for dropshipping, it's essential to understand the local economic landscape and consumer behavior. Bulgaria's economy has seen steady growth, making it an attractive option for dropshipping businesses. With its strategic location in Southeast Europe, Bulgaria serves as a gateway to both Eastern and Western markets.
Familiarize yourself with the purchasing power and preferences of Bulgarian consumers, who are increasingly engaging in online shopping due to rising internet penetration and smartphone usage. The flexibility and scalability of dropshipping make it particularly appealing in this growing market, allowing entrepreneurs to adapt quickly to changing demands.
To succeed in this market, you need to identify popular product categories. Bulgarians often seek competitive pricing and value for money, so offering affordable yet high-quality products can give you an edge. Understanding payment preferences is vital, as many Bulgarian consumers prefer cash on delivery over online payments. This preference could impact your business model and logistics planning.
Additionally, consider the role of local regulations and logistics infrastructure. Bulgaria's membership in the European Union simplifies cross-border trade within the EU, but you must comply with local laws and import duties.
Efficient shipping and handling are important, given that Bulgarian consumers expect prompt delivery and reliable service. By understanding these factors, you can effectively tailor your dropshipping strategy to the Bulgarian market.
Benefits of Dropshipping Locally
One of the biggest benefits of dropshipping locally in Bulgaria is the ability to offer faster shipping times. When you partner with local suppliers, you reduce the time products spend in transit, leading to quicker delivery for your customers. This can greatly enhance customer satisfaction and foster repeat business.
Additionally, local dropshipping can also lead to cost savings on shipping fees, as domestic shipping is often less expensive than international options.
Here are four key benefits of local dropshipping in Bulgaria:
- Reduced Shipping Times: By sourcing products locally, you guarantee that your customers receive their orders faster, which can lead to higher levels of customer satisfaction and loyalty.
- Lower Shipping Costs: Domestic shipping is typically more affordable than international shipping, allowing you to allocate resources to other areas of your business, such as marketing or product development.
- Improved Customer Trust: Customers tend to trust businesses that offer quick and reliable shipping, resulting in a stronger brand reputation and increased sales.
- Simplified Logistics: Handling returns, exchanges, and customer service becomes easier when dealing with local suppliers, as communication and coordination are more straightforward.
These advantages make local dropshipping a compelling option in Bulgaria.
Challenges and Considerations
Maneuvering the world of dropshipping in Bulgaria isn't without its challenges. First, you'll face fierce competition. Many entrepreneurs, both domestic and international, are eyeing the Bulgarian market due to its strategic location and growing e-commerce sector. This means you need a unique selling proposition to stand out.
Additionally, handling customer expectations can be tricky, as shipping times and product quality may vary, affecting customer satisfaction. You must guarantee your suppliers are reliable and maintain consistent quality to build trust.
Another challenge is currency fluctuations. Bulgaria uses the Bulgarian Lev, but many suppliers operate in euros or US dollars. Exchange rate changes can impact your profit margins considerably.
Moreover, language barriers may arise when dealing with international suppliers or customers, necessitating clear communication strategies.
Logistics can also pose difficulties. Bulgaria's infrastructure is developing, but some areas may still experience slower delivery times. This can affect your reputation if not managed carefully.
Finally, digital marketing in Bulgaria requires an understanding of local consumer behavior and preferences. Investing in targeted marketing campaigns is essential to reaching the right audience.
To succeed, you'll need to take these factors into account and adapt your strategy accordingly.
Navigating Legal and Regulatory Issues
Addressing the challenges of dropshipping in Bulgaria requires not only a strategic plan but also a keen awareness of legal and regulatory landscapes. Maneuvering these aspects guarantees compliance and smooth operations.
In Bulgaria, dropshipping entrepreneurs must focus on several key legal considerations.
- Business Registration: You must register your business with the Bulgarian Trade Register. This step legitimizes your operations and helps in avoiding legal complications.
- VAT Compliance: If your annual turnover exceeds BGN 50,000, registering for VAT is mandatory. Even if it doesn't, staying informed about VAT laws is essential to avoid penalties.
- Consumer Protection Laws: Familiarize yourself with Bulgarian consumer protection laws. They regulate return policies, product information, and customer rights, guaranteeing you provide a fair service.
- Data Protection: With the General Data Protection Regulation (GDPR) in place, handling customer data responsibly is critical. Confirm your privacy policies align with these regulations to maintain trust and legality.
Ignoring these legal aspects can lead to fines, business disruptions, or reputational damage.
Strategies for Success in Bulgaria
To really nail dropshipping success in Bulgaria, focus on understanding the unique market dynamics and consumer preferences. Bulgarian consumers value quality products and competitive pricing, so aligning your offerings with these expectations is essential. Additionally, maintaining a seamless online shopping experience, with fast loading times and easy navigation, can greatly enhance customer satisfaction.
You should also leverage local platforms and marketplaces. While global giants like Amazon and eBay are popular, local platforms such as OLX and emag.bg offer access to a more targeted audience. Establishing a strong presence on these platforms can increase visibility and trust among Bulgarian consumers.
Consider the following strategies to strengthen your business:
Strategy | Description | Benefit |
---|---|---|
Local Partnerships | Collaborate with local suppliers | Faster shipping, lower costs |
Multilingual Site | Offer Bulgarian and English languages | Broader reach, increased appeal |
Social Media | Utilize Facebook and Instagram marketing | Boost engagement, drive sales |
Furthermore, customer service plays a pivotal role in sustaining success. Providing responsive and effective support, preferably in the local language, can set your business apart. By focusing on these strategies, you'll be better equipped to thrive in Bulgaria's dropshipping landscape.
